Section 11.

SCHEDULE 2E+W Churches and their Appropriate Authorities

Name of ChurchAppropriate Authority or Authorities
Any Church of the Baptist Denomination.As respects section 1(3) and (4), the Baptist Trust Corporation as hereinafter defined, acting with the concurrence of the Church meeting. As respects section 1(8), the Baptist Trust Corporation.
Any Church of the congregational Denomination.As respects section 1(3) and (4), the Congregational Trust Corporation as hereinafter defined, acting with the concurrence of the Church meeting. As respects section 1(8), the Congregational Trust Corporation.
Any Congregation of the Association of Churches of Christ in Great Britain and Ireland.As respects section 1(3) and (4), the Annual Conference of the Association of Churches of Christ acting with the concurrence of the duly constituted Church meeting. As respects section 1(8), the Annual Conference of the Association of Churches of Christ.
The Methodist ChurchThe Annual Conference of the Methodist Church.
[F1The United Reformed Church][F1The Synod of the province of the United Reformed Church in which the church building or buildings is or are or will be situated.]
The Roman Catholic Church.The Bishop of the diocese in which the church building or buildings is or are or will be situated.
The Church in WalesThe Governing Body of the Church in Wales.

For the purposes of this Schedule, “the Baptist Trust Corporation” and “the Congregational Trust Corporation” have the following meanings:—

(a) if the church building or buildings to which the sharing agreement concerned relates is or are or will be vested in a Baptist or Congregational Trust Corporation within the meaning of the M1Baptist and Congregational Trusts Act 1951, it means that Corporation;
